Output 6bb4fbb94a3009c2213c3b6921d22c53a55cb91a08dd31c899f84d0a1e0137e4:1

value
18972800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ae759ddfa1e08b92e81e7208655d593f446a12ef OP_EQUAL
address
3HbUQ5D8BZ2H2b5tfFFHnb9pGv69aiHmcL
transaction
6bb4fbb94a3009c2213c3b6921d22c53a55cb91a08dd31c899f84d0a1e0137e4
spent
true